Responsible gaming is a cornerstone of ethical online casino operation. Clear terms help establish boundaries, such as deposit limits, self-exclusion periods, and age restrictions. Moreover, these policies provide players with resources to recognise problematic behaviours and seek help. Well-articulated terms and conditions not only defend operators legally but also foster a safe gaming environment.
